*Call to Worship: Psalm 91:1-2, 9-16.
Leader: He who dwells in the shelter of the Most High will rest in the shadow of the Almighty.
Congregation: I will say of the LORD, He is my refuge and my fortress, my God, in whom I trust.
Leader: If you make the Most High your dwelling— even the LORD, who is my refuge—
Congregation: Then no harm will befall you, no disaster will come near your tent. For he will command his angels concerning you, to guard you in all your ways;
Leader: They will lift you up in their hands, so that you will not strike your foot against a stone.
Congregation: “Because he loves me," says the LORD, “I will rescue him; I will protect him, for he acknowledges my name.
Leader: He will call upon me, and I will answer him;
ALL: I will be with him in trouble, I will deliver him and honor him. With long life will I satisfy him and show him my salvation.”
